Substantial Improvements in Performance Indicators Achieved in a Peripheral Blood Mononuclear Cell Cryopreservation Quality Assurance Program Using Single Donor Samples

摘要

Storage of high-quality cryopreserved peripheral blood mononuclear cells (PBMC) is often a requirement for multicenter clinical trials and requires a reproducibly high standard of practice. A quality assurance program (QAP) was established to assess an Australia-wide network of laboratories in the provision of high-quality PBMC (determined by yield, viability, and function), using blood taken from single donors (human immunodeficiency virus [HIV] positive and HIV negative) and shipped to each site for preparation and cryopreservation of PBMC. The aim of the QAP was to provide laboratory accreditation for participation in clinical trials and cohort studies which require preparation and cryopreservation of PBMC and to assist all laboratories to prepare PBMC with a viability of >80% and yield of >50% following thawing. Many laboratories failed to reach this standard on the initial QAP round. Interventions to improve performance included telephone interviews with the staff at each laboratory, two annual wet workshops, and direct access to a senior scientist to discuss performance following each QAP round. Performance improved substantially in the majority of sites that initially failed the QAP (P = 0.002 and P = 0.001 for viability and yield, respectively). In a minority of laboratories, there was no improvement (n = 2), while a high standard was retained at the laboratories that commenced with adequate performance (n = 3). These findings demonstrate that simple interventions and monitoring of PBMC preparation and cryopreservation from multiple laboratories can significantly improve performance and contribute to maintenance of a network of laboratories accredited for quality PBMC fractionation and cryopreservation.
机译:高质量冷冻保存的外周血单个核细胞(PBMC)的存储通常是多中心临床试验的要求,并且需要可再现的高标准操作。建立了质量保证计划(QAP),以评估从澳大利亚范围内提供高质量PBMC的实验室网络(由产量,生存能力和功能决定),并使用从单个捐献者身上采集的血液(人类免疫缺陷病毒[HIV])阳性和HIV阴性),并运送到每个地点准备和冷冻保存PBMC。 QAP的目的是提供实验室认证,以参与需要准备和冷冻保存PBMC的临床试验和队列研究,并协助所有实验室制备解冻后活力> 80%且收率> 50%的PBMC。许多实验室在最初的QAP回合中未能达到此标准。改善绩效的干预措施包括对每个实验室的工作人员进行电话采访,两个年度的湿法研讨会,以及在每轮QAP轮次后直接与一位高级科学家联系,讨论绩效。在最初未能通过QAP的大多数地点,性能都得到了显着改善(就生存力和产量而言,分别为P = 0.002和P = 0.001)。在少数实验室中,没有任何改善(n = 2),而在开始时具有较高性能的实验室却保留了高标准(n = 3)。这些发现表明,简单的干预措施以及对来自多个实验室的PBMC制备和冷冻保存的监控可以显着提高性能,并有助于维护经认可的高质量PBMC分馏和冷冻保存实验室网络。
